Bid Day - traditionally falling on the first day of classes each fall - is the day sorority-hopefuls receive an offer to pledge a sorority following a week-long recruitment process. The women learn about the various activities each sorority participates in.
Each Bid Day, the new pledges are driven down Milledge Avenue and received by the sisters of their respective houses. This year, 1,318 women participated in recruitment, up from 1,265 in 2007.
